Transaction 24efb709edfb886de9b74434e3e8bb2d91638b7802fceb75bb76e182c9721d67
1 Input
1 Output
-
24efb709edfb886de9b74434e3e8bb2d91638b7802fceb75bb76e182c9721d67:0
- value
- 509070
- script pubkey
- OP_0 OP_PUSHBYTES_20 5fe9bfa895deab35b5f1d4107eac0cffe9d2b5b7
- address
- bc1qtl5ml2y4m64ntd036sg8atqvll5a9ddhzjzw4d